force opaque if kCGImageAlpha returns None

+static void argb_4444_force_opaque(void* row, int count) {
+    uint16_t* row16 = (uint16_t*)row;
+    for (int i = 0; i < count; ++i) {
+        row16[i] |= 0xF000;
+    }
+}
+
+static void argb_8888_force_opaque(void* row, int count) {
+    // can use RGBA or BGRA, they have the same shift for alpha
+    const uint32_t alphaMask = 0xFF << SK_RGBA_A32_SHIFT;
+    uint32_t* row32 = (uint32_t*)row;
+    for (int i = 0; i < count; ++i) {
+        row32[i] |= alphaMask;
+    }
+}
+
+static void alpha_8_force_opaque(void* row, int count) {
+    memset(row, 0xFF, count);
+}
+
+static void force_opaque(SkBitmap* bm) {
+    SkAutoLockPixels alp(*bm);
+    if (!bm->getPixels()) {
+        return;
+    }
+
+    void (*proc)(void*, int);
+    switch (bm->colorType()) {
+        case kARGB_4444_SkColorType:
+            proc = argb_4444_force_opaque;
+            break;
+        case kRGBA_8888_SkColorType:
+        case kBGRA_8888_SkColorType:
+            proc = argb_8888_force_opaque;
+            break;
+        case kAlpha_8_SkColorType:
+            proc = alpha_8_force_opaque;
+            break;
+        default:
+            return;
+    }
+
+    char* row = (char*)bm->getPixels();
+    for (int y = 0; y < bm->height(); ++y) {
+        proc(row, bm->width());
+        row += bm->rowBytes();
+    }
+    bm->setAlphaType(kOpaque_SkAlphaType);
+}
